Music Gateway
Login or Join for Free
or sign up with
Spotify icon
Burger menu
Large chevron
close icon
Releasing music? Get more streams and grow your fan base. Tell me more.
Get more
with PROMO.
Discover more about PROMO.
close icon


The Best Revenge Songs Of All Time

Photograph of the blog post author, Annika Hope

Annika Hope


Small blue and purple gradient divider


A song about revenge typically contains lyrics that express feelings of anger, bitterness, and resentment towards someone who has wronged the singer. The song might also contain references to getting even or seeking justice, and could include metaphors or similes to emphasize the emotion. Additionally, the music might be aggressive or intense to help convey the emotion of revenge.

Best Revenge Songs

We have collated the top 30 revenge songs of all time, maybe you know most of them? 

1. Hate (I Really Don’t Like You) – Plain White T’s

“Hate (I Really Don’t Like You)” by Plain White T’s is a catchy and relatable pop-punk anthem about the frustration and bitterness that can arise in a failing relationship. The song’s upbeat tempo and sing-along chorus make it a crowd-pleaser, while its honest song lyrics capture the raw emotions of heartbreak. Overall, it’s a fun and cathartic tune that’s perfect for blasting after a breakup or during a bad day.

2. Revenge Songs: Goodbye Earl – The Dixie Chicks

3. Get Outta My Way – Kylie Minogue

“Get Outta My Way” by Kylie Minogue is an upbeat and catchy dance-pop track that showcases the Australian pop icon’s signature sound. The song’s pulsing beat and infectious melody make it a perfect addition to any party playlist. Kylie’s vocals are strong and confident, delivering lyrics that empower listeners to take control and stand up for themselves. Overall, “Get Outta My Way” is a fun and uplifting track that is sure to get you dancing and feeling empowered.”

4. Fighter – Christina Aguilera

5. One Way Or Another – Blondie

“One Way Or Another” by Blondie is a classic rock song that has stood the test of time. Its catchy melody and Debbie Harry’s iconic vocals make it an instantly recognizable hit. The lyrics tell a story of a determined lover who will stop at nothing to win their crush’s heart. The song’s upbeat tempo and guitar riffs make it an energetic and fun tune to listen to. Overall, “One Way Or Another” is a timeless classic that continues to be a favorite among music lovers of all ages.

6. Revenge Songs: Send My Love – Adele 

7. Cry Me A River – Justin Timberlake

“Cry Me a River” by Justin Timberlake is a classic breakup anthem that showcases Timberlake’s vocal range and emotional depth. The haunting melody and lyrics perfectly capture the pain and betrayal of a failed relationship. The production, with its use of electronic beats and strings, adds to the overall melancholic atmosphere of the song. It’s no wonder that “Cry Me a River” remains one of Timberlake’s most popular and enduring hits.

8. You’re So Vain – Carly Simon

9. Forget You – Celo Green

“Forget You” by CeeLo Green is a catchy and upbeat song with a fun and playful tone. The lyrics tell a story of heartbreak and moving on, but with a humorous twist. The production is well-crafted, with a mix of soulful vocals, funky guitar riffs, and a catchy chorus that’s hard to resist singing along to. Overall, it’s a feel-good song that’s perfect for dancing and singing your heart out.”

10. Revenge Songs: Gives You Hell – All American Rejects 

11. White Liar – Miranda Lambert

“White Liar” by Miranda Lambert is a fun and catchy country song with clever lyrics that tell a story of deception and revenge. Lambert’s strong vocals and the upbeat instrumentation make it a great addition to any country music playlist. Overall, it’s a great song that showcases Lambert’s talent as a singer and songwriter.

12. Take A Bow – Rihanna

13. Irreplaceable – Beyoncé

“Irreplaceable” by Beyoncé is a catchy and empowering breakup anthem that showcases her vocal range and attitude. The lyrics are relatable and sassy, delivering a message of self-worth and independence. The production is polished and features a memorable guitar riff. Overall, it’s a classic Beyoncé hit that still holds up today.”

14. Revenge Songs: Smile – Lily Allen

15. Since U Been Gone – Kelly Clarkson 

“Since U Been Gone” by Kelly Clarkson is a catchy and empowering breakup anthem. The upbeat tempo and strong vocals make it a fan favorite and a classic in the pop genre. The lyrics express the feelings of moving on and finding independence after a relationship ends. Overall, it’s a fun and enjoyable song that has stood the test of time.”

16. I Bet – Ciara

17. So What – P!nk 

“So What” by P!nk is an upbeat and empowering anthem that showcases her signature attitude and vocal prowess. The catchy chorus and driving beat make it a perfect song for blasting in the car or dancing around the house. Overall, it’s a fun and energetic track that embodies P!nk’s fearless spirit.

18. Revenge Songs: Before He Cheats – Carrie Underwood

19. Rolling In The Deep – Adele

“Rolling in the Deep” by Adele is a powerful and emotionally charged song that showcases Adele’s incredible vocal range and storytelling abilities. The driving beat and soulful melody perfectly complement the lyrics, which tell a story of heartbreak and revenge. Adele’s raw and passionate performance make this song a timeless classic that continues to resonate with listeners around the world.”

20. You Oughta Know – Alanis Morissette

21. These Boots Are Made for Walkin – Nancy Sinatra 

“These Boots Are Made for Walkin” by Nancy Sinatra is a classic hit that has stood the test of time. The catchy melody and bold lyrics make it a timeless anthem for female empowerment. Sinatra’s sultry vocals perfectly capture the sassy attitude of the song, which has become a cultural icon. Overall, it’s a must-listen for anyone who appreciates great music and strong female voices.

22. Revenge Songs: Caught Out There – Kelis 

23. Don’t – Ed Sheeran

“Don’t” is a song by Ed Sheeran from his second studio album, “x”. It was released as the album’s second single in 2014 and received positive reviews from music critics. The song features Sheeran’s signature acoustic guitar sound and deals with themes of infidelity and heartbreak.

24. Hit ‘Em Up Style – Blu Cantrell

25. Behind These Hazel Eyes – Kelly Clarkson 

“Behind These Hazel Eyes” by Kelly Clarkson is a powerful and emotional song that showcases the singer’s vocal range and ability to convey heartbreak and betrayal. The lyrics are relatable and the melody is catchy, making it a standout track in Clarkson’s discography. Overall, it’s a must-listen for fans of pop and rock music alike.”

26. Revenge Songs: Trailer For Rent – Pistol Annies

27. The Thunder Rolls – Garth Brooks

“The Thunder Rolls” by Garth Brooks is a powerful and intense country song that tells a story of infidelity and betrayal. The haunting melody and Brooks’ emotive vocals perfectly capture the stormy emotions of the lyrics. The use of thunder sound effects adds to the atmosphere and creates a sense of impending doom. It’s no wonder this song became a classic in the country music genre and remains a fan favorite to this day.”

28. Done – The Band Perry

29. Obsessed – Mariah Carrey

“Obsessed” by Mariah Carey is a catchy and upbeat pop song with a great beat and memorable lyrics. Mariah’s vocals are on point and the production quality is top-notch. Overall, it’s a fun and enjoyable song that’s sure to get stuck in your head.”

30. Revenge Songs: Wide Awake – Katy Perry

Closing Thoughts On Revenge Songs

I think we have included all the best revenge songs of all time, but maybe we have missed one or two. It is clear that these songs do what they do best, it’s all about a story where someone has been betrayed by that person who they thought was their true love. And they want to show that they are not broken, not haunted by the memories of the relationship and they are stronger without this person. Well, that’s what we think anyway. 


closed button
Music Gateway Company Logo

Get started today

Join for Free